node、npm 命令升级

npm 更新

Ubuntu 16.4 终端有时候会有 npm 相关提示

node、npm 命令升级_第1张图片

执行 npm i -g npm 命令,有时候需要使用 root 权限

gyw@gyw:~/sda1$ sudo npm i -g npm
[sudo] gyw 的密码: 
/usr/local/bin/npm -> /usr/local/lib/node_modules/npm/bin/npm-cli.js
/usr/local/bin/npx -> /usr/local/lib/node_modules/npm/bin/npx-cli.js
+ [email protected]
added 244 packages, removed 40 packages and updated 121 packages in 5.855s
gyw@gyw:~/sda1$ npm -v
6.0.0

这样 npm 就更新好了,如果执行 npm -v 发现还是原来的版本号 v5.6.0 的话,重新打开一个新终端执行 npm -v 命令就OK了

执行 sudo npm install -g [email protected] 命令,安装 npm 5.6.0 版本

node 更新

首先安装 n 模块 npm install -g n

gyw@gyw:~/sda1$ node -v  
v8.10.0
gyw@gyw:~/sda1$ sudo npm install -g n
[sudo] gyw 的密码: 
/usr/bin/n -> /usr/lib/node_modules/n/bin/n
+ [email protected]
added 1 package in 4.181s

更新 node 版本到最新版 n latest

gyw@gyw:~/sda1$ sudo n latest

     install : node-v10.1.0
       mkdir : /usr/local/n/versions/node/10.1.0
       fetch : https://nodejs.org/dist/v10.1.0/node-v10.1.0-linux-x64.tar.gz
######################################################################## 100.0%
   installed : v10.1.0
gyw@gyw:~/sda1$ node -v
v10.1.0

更新 node 版本到稳定版 n stable

gyw@gyw:~/sda1$ sudo n stable
gyw@gyw:~/sda1$ node -v
v10.0.0

更新 node 到指定版本

gyw@gyw:~/sda1$ n 8.11.2

     install : node-v8.11.2
       mkdir : /usr/local/n/versions/node/8.11.2
...

n 模块官方介绍 https://github.com/tj/n

你可能感兴趣的:(node、npm 命令升级)